What does the box with the arrow down do on the app for Android devices?
When you select a file, what does the box with the arrow down do? Downloads/imports the file? If so, I can't find the location of the file on my phone.
Ah, I see now; thanks for the clarification atdoan11!
This button offlines your files, which means that it makes your files available for offline access and they're stored within the mobile app's cache.
On your Android device, you can access these files using a third-party file viewer. You can also preview these files in the Dropbox app and open them with any third-party app that supports its file type.
